    In their early days the Phoenicians lived in only one city, Byblos, and worshipped Mother Earth. In this they were just like the other societies around them. They addressed her as Baalat Gebal, which meant “Our Lady of Byblos.”. Since they were sea traders, the Phoenicians were very much aware of the world that surrounded them.
